Hi,
I currently have the 0.8.1 image installed on my SL4. All works fine except one fundamental thing: the touchscreen
It seems to be noisy and inaccurate. You see the effect if you try to draw something with a drawing applet. You see your brush moving even if you hold the pen still. Beside that you hear some noise from the speaker when you tap on the screen.
Now I want to try the newer 0.9.x image, about which I read here and in the openSimpad Wiki. But where is it?
Or maybe there is a new touchscreen driver somewhere?
